Type material

BMNH:Mamm:1897.5.5.14

Type kind

holotype

Type locality

"Lower Cachi." Clarified by J. P. Jayat and colleagues in 2010 as lower course of the Cachi River, which passes through the town of Cachi, Salta, Argentina.

Biogeographic realm

Neotropic

Country distribution

Argentina

Taxonomy notes

includes leucolimnaeus but not A. oenos here, although some authorities treat A. oenos as a synonym of this species
